Output ddcfa1c0ba897566e460950140de91d64eb3b1be6921345d6b0a7ce0862b4740:2

value
18739255
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83f494a746cb87f53d37de233c66b655028b3a5b OP_EQUAL
address
3DijSSJ5X47dkwQhSMi1jBKGgtUMH4VmLt
transaction
ddcfa1c0ba897566e460950140de91d64eb3b1be6921345d6b0a7ce0862b4740
spent
true